Output 14d3e6711bccd084351ab18c695e80f09272c9f20ca15faa9524e3585a2cdc23:0

value
23077268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64babb05ab2531f234ede75023116d130268f066 OP_EQUAL
address
MH5mVsySP2qdyaLz8e5rccp9MWCuL79WzD
transaction
14d3e6711bccd084351ab18c695e80f09272c9f20ca15faa9524e3585a2cdc23
spent
true